Inc. 5000 Fastest-Growing Company in the US

inc-5000-logo

Everything You Need to Know About a Dynamics GP Upgrade

Table of Contents

Everything You Need to Know About a Dynamics GP Upgrade

Upgrading Microsoft Dynamics GP isn’t just about installing a new versionit’s a detailed, multi-step process that ensures your ERP system remains secure, efficient, and compatible with your business needs. At Ascent Innovations LLC, we understand that clients often ask, “Why does a GP upgrade take days?” or “What exactly happens during the upgrade?” This article breaks down the key components of a Dynamics GP upgrade to help you understand what’s involved.

Key Factors That Influence the Upgrade Process

Several variables affect the time and complexity of a Dynamics GP upgrade: 

  • Number and Size of Databases: Larger databases or multiple company databases require more time for data checks and migration. 
  • Version Path: Upgrading across multiple versions (e.g., GP 2010 to GP 2016) may require intermediate upgrades, each with its own compatibility checks. 
  • Infrastructure Changes: Moving data across different servers, operating systems, or SQL versions adds complexity. 
  • Third-Party Integrations: If your GP environment includes ISV products or custom integrations, these must be tested and updated for compatibility. 
  • System Resources: Network speed, server performance, antivirus scans, and access permissions can all impact upgrade speed. 

Core Activities in a Dynamics GP Upgrade

Here’s a breakdown of the major tasks involved in a typical upgrade: 

1. Environment Preparation

  • Updating operating system settings 
  • Applying Windows updates 
  • Configuring server roles and features 

2. Data Backup and Recovery Planning

  • Creating full backups of databases and files 
  • Establishing recovery checkpoints for rollback if needed 

3. Data Migration

  • Moving databases between servers 
  • Transferring files and configurations 

4. File Maintenance

  • Cleaning up old or unused files 
  • Preparing system files for compatibility with the new version 

5. Data Integrity Checks

  • Running diagnostics to identify issues that could cause upgrade failures 
  • Performing checks across all company databases (which can be time-intensive) 

6. Upgrade Execution

  • Applying the new version of Dynamics GP 
  • Updating SQL Server components if required 
  • Reconfiguring integrations and third-party tools 

7. Post-Upgrade Validation

  • Verifying data accuracy 
  • Testing core functionalities 
  • Ensuring user access and security settings are intact 

Why Partner with Ascent Innovations LLC?

A Dynamics GP upgrade is a strategic investment in your business continuity and performance. At Ascent Innovations LLC, we bring deep expertise and a structured approach to ensure your upgrade is smooth, secure, and aligned with your business goals. 

Whether you’re upgrading from an older version or planning a multi-stage migration, our team is here to guide you every step of the way—from planning and testing to execution and support. 

Author: Abdul Hafiz​​

Enterprise Solution Architect​

Ready to start transforming your business?

Talk to us about how Ascent Innovations can help you realize business value faster with end-to-end solutions and cloud services.

Ascent-Contact-form-image